What is an estimator in training?

An Estimator In Training is an entry-level professional who assists senior estimators in calculating the costs, resources, and time required for construction or manufacturing projects. They learn on the job by gathering data, reading blueprints, and using specialized software under supervision. The role is designed to help them develop the skills and experience needed to become a fully qualified estimator. Estimators in Training often work closely with project managers, engineers, and other stakeholders to ensure accurate and competitive bids. Over time, they gain the knowledge necessary to independently prepare detailed cost estimates.

What are some common challenges faced by estimators in training, and how can they overcome them?

Estimators In Training often encounter challenges such as interpreting complex project specifications, learning new estimation software, and balancing accuracy with tight deadlines. To overcome these hurdles, it's helpful to actively seek mentorship from experienced estimators, participate in software training sessions, and ask clarifying questions during project meetings. Building strong communication with project managers and field teams also helps ensure that estimates are both practical and aligned with on-site realities.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an estimator in training,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Estimator In Training, you need strong mathematical aptitude, attention to detail, and a foundational understanding of construction or manufacturing processes, often supported by a relevant degree or coursework. Familiarity with estimating software such as Bluebeam, PlanSwift, or Microsoft Excel, as well as basic knowledge of project management systems, is typically required. Analytical thinking, effective communication, and a willingness to learn are important soft skills for collaborating with senior estimators and other team members. These skills and qualities are crucial for producing accurate cost estimates, supporting project planning, and building a successful career in estimating.

What is the difference between Estimator In Training vs Estimator?

AspectEstimator In TrainingEstimator
C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some industry-specific trainingTypically requires relevant certifications or experience in estimating
Work EnvironmentEntry-level, supervised environment, often in construction or manufacturingMore autonomous, responsible for detailed cost analysis and bid preparation
Industry UsageUsed as a stepping stone in construction, manufacturing, or contracting firmsFull professional role with established estimating responsibilities

In summary, an Estimator In Training is an entry-level position designed to develop skills under supervision, while an Estimator is a fully responsible professional role with greater independence and experience in preparing project estimates.

Job Description:  
Georgia Air Associates has an opening for an estimator to provide support and estimates for projects quoted by the sales team. The day-to-day initiative would be assisting the sales team with providing quotes for commercial HVAC products. Hands on training provided.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:  

  • Review construction plans and specifications to obtain job specific scope
  • Compile a take-off list of material to be estimated
  • Provide an estimate of pricing for the equipment needed from our manufacturers
  • Perform selections and obtain pricing using manufacturer software selection tools
  • Obtain external vendor pricing via email communication for manufacturers that do not provide software selection/pricing tools
  • Work together with a Georgia Air Associates outside sales representative to facilitate an accurate and timely quotation in a deadline driven industry to ensure repeat business
  • Distribute quotation to mechanical contractors
  • Regular and punctual attendance
  • Pursue training opportunities to expand product knowledge

Experience and Requirements:  
  • Bachelor’s Degree (preferred)
  • Construction estimating or field experience (preferred)
  • Experienced with Microsoft Office and Adobe
  • Time management & organizational skills
  • Windows-based computer knowledge
  • Proficient math, written and verbal skills
